Madagascar Kartz: Gameplay Overview
The game revolves around kart racing, with players choosing from a roster of characters inspired by the Madagascar movies. The main idea is to race on various tracks filled with twists, turns, and obstacles, aiming to finish first. The controls are simple and easy to pick up, making it suitable for players of all ages. Power-ups and speed boosts scattered across the courses add strategic elements, rewarding players who learn the timing and track layout.
The racing mechanics focus on drifting and using power-ups strategically. While it doesn’t aim for hyper-realistic physics, Madagascar Kartz offers responsive handling designed for quick races and relaxed play. The core loop is straightforward: pick a character and kart, race through a series of tracks, and try to win. It encourages repeated attempts to beat your best times and improve your skills, all within short, engaging sessions.
Modes, Levels and Progression
Madagascar Kartz includes a variety of tracks and race modes, offering decent content for its time. There are multiple circuits set in different environments, each with its own hazards and layout challenges. Besides standard races, some modes feature item collection and special challenges, adding variety to the gameplay.
Progression is simple: players unlock new tracks or characters by competing in races, with difficulty gradually increasing as you move through the cups. The game encourages replayability through time trials and multiplayer options, allowing players to hone their skills or race against friends locally. While it doesn’t have extensive unlockables or complex storylines, Madagascar Kartz rewards players who enjoy mastering simple mechanics and exploring different character karts.
Winning Strategies
To improve your chances of winning, focus on timing your power-ups and drifts well. Position yourself for speed boosts whenever possible and avoid obstacles that slow you down. Using shortcuts on certain tracks can give you an edge. Keep an eye on your opponents’ positions to block overtakes or disrupt their momentum. Picking characters or karts that match your racing style can also make a difference in close races.
- Practice drifting early to handle sharp turns and keep your speed up.
- Save your power-ups for strategic moments or when overtaking opponents.
- Learn each track’s layout to spot shortcuts and avoid hazards.
- Choose a character and kart combo that balances speed and handling for your style.
- Stay focused during races and avoid unnecessary movements that might cause mistakes.
- Playing multiplayer can help you learn from more experienced players and sharpen your skills.
